trackchanges = {
	validate: function( marginalia, post, annotation )
	{
		// Make sure edit annotations don't overlap
		if ( 'edit' == annotation.action )
		{
			if ( trackchanges.changeOverlaps( marginalia, post, annotation ) )
			{
				alert( getLocalized( 'create overlapping edits' ) );
				return false;
			}
		}
		return true;
	},
	
	changeOverlaps: function( marginalia, post, annotation )
	{
		// This takes linear time unfortunately, but is very straightforward.
		// It may be a candidate for optimization (e.g. by caching the annotation
		// list and/or doing a binary search).
		var annotations = post.listAnnotations( );
		var sequenceRange = annotation.getSequenceRange( );
		for ( var i = 0;  i < annotations.length;  ++i  )
		{
			if ( annotations[ i ].getAction( ) == 'edit' && annotations[ i ].getId() != annotation.getId() )
			{
				var tRange = annotations[ i ].getSequenceRange( );
				if ( tRange.start.compare( sequenceRange.end ) <= 0 )
				{
					if ( tRange.end.compare( sequenceRange.start ) >= 0 )
						return true;
				}
				// At least save walking through the rest of the list
				else
					break;
			}
		}
		return false;
	},
